The title refers to two distinct eras of Tamil cinema, both centered on themes of brotherhood, betrayal, and redemption.

Dharma Durai (2016): Directed by Seenu Ramasamy and starring Vijay Sethupathi , this film is a slice-of-life drama. It follows the journey of a once-promising village doctor who spirals into alcoholism due to family betrayal and personal loss. The film received positive reviews for its emotional depth and won a National Film Award for Best Lyrics.

Dharma Durai (1991): An action drama starring Rajinikanth , this blockbuster is a remake of the Kannada film Deva. It features the iconic "Maasi Maasam" song by Ilaiyaraaja and tells the story of an elder brother who sacrifices his life for his ungrateful younger siblings. Understanding Tamilyogi and Piracy

The 2016 film Dharma Durai , starring Vijay Sethupathi and Tamannaah, is generally regarded by critics and audiences as a heart-warming, character-driven emotional drama. Directed by Seenu Ramasamy, it follows the redemption arc of a village doctor who falls into alcoholism after personal tragedies. Key Highlights Strong Performances

: Vijay Sethupathi is widely praised for his soulful portrayal of Dharma. Aishwarya Rajesh and Radikaa Sarathkumar also deliver standout performances that add emotional weight to the story. Atmospheric Realism

: The film is noted for its authentic depiction of rural Tamil Nadu and its grounded, realistic character development. Musical Score

: Yuvan Shankar Raja's music and background score are frequently cited as highlights that enhance the film's emotional impact. Critical Critiques Pacing and Screenplay : Several reviewers from The Times of India

point out a "meandering" second half and a slightly stretched screenplay. Inconsistent Subplots

: While the main emotional arc is strong, some subplots—particularly the medical college portions—are viewed as artificial or less engaging. The Times of India Viewing Warning
